Resumo: The printed newspaper has been widely used in studies of the history of education, bringing different modes of organization, contents and forms, according to the evolution of time. This study aimed to analyze the educational nature of publications printed newspaper "The Week," created and directed by José de Carvalho Deda, in the town of Simão Dias / Sergipe, between the years of 1946 to 1969 was analyzed, especially as the educational practices, education professionals and educational institutions were treated in the printed newspaper. Thus, the object and source of research was the appropriate form, also relying on oral and documentary sources. For the development work we used the theoretical contribution of authors who discuss the History of Education as: Nunes (1984), Le Goff (2003), Luca (2005), Barros (2010), Sobral (2012) among others. During the analysis, it was observed that the newspaper said in its publications: school festivities, primary and vocational education, implementation of the junior high school, educational policy that, among other matters, contributed to give visibility to education in the municipality. Moreover, it presented campaigns related to the issue of illiteracy, poor teaching conditions and the appreciation of teachers, especially in defense of the school group "Fausto Cardoso" and the creation of schools "Carvalho Neto" and Industrial.
